drilling out rear shock mount bolt

More
26 May 2012 12:15 #41194 by robs5230
to do this job i can thoroughly recommend the dewalt extreme 12mm drill bit. kept cool with engine oil and used on a low speed these easily drill through the high tensile bolts and the remaining plug on the bolt tube.
